A: pours hazy gold body with small white head with ok retention and lacing.
S: sweet floral notes with some subtle, sweet citrus alcohol notes.
T: sweet, subtle citrus notes almost like a shandy; not much hop notes, but some in the aftertaste
M: medium bodied; crisp and refreshing.
O: solid drinking beer; well balanced and refreshing.

Canned 8 days ago.
Pours murky yellow-orange with a short-lived head.
The nose is subtle peachy sweetness and bread crust.
The taste is clementine, peach, and orange rind. Hints of lemon-lime and tonic water. Yeasty and wheaty on the backend.
Predictably a bit thin. Spritzy and seltzer-like finish. Mid-palate is a touch juicier/fuller.
Overall, a good but not great hazy session IPA. Nice clementine and white pepper notes that fall off the palate. Mild and good for a hot day.
